本文目录导读:
在当今这个信息爆炸的时代,各种网站成为了我们获取信息和娱乐的重要途径,你是否曾想过,这些看似普通的网页背后隐藏着怎样的技术秘密?本文将带你深入探索如何采集网站源码,揭示那些鲜为人知的幕后故事。
什么是网站源码?
网站源码是指构成网页的所有代码,包括HTML(超文本标记语言)、CSS(层叠样式表)和JavaScript等,这些代码决定了页面的布局、外观和行为,通过分析网站源码,我们可以了解网站的架构、设计理念和开发技巧。
为什么要采集网站源码?
- 学习与提升:对于开发者来说,采集优秀网站的源码是一种快速学习和提高自己技能的方法,你可以借鉴他人的优秀实践,学习到新的技术和设计理念。
- 逆向工程:在某些情况下,企业或个人可能需要逆向工程竞争对手的产品或服务,以了解其运作方式和优缺点。
- 安全性评估:安全专家经常使用源码分析来识别潜在的安全漏洞,确保网站的安全性。
- 创意灵感:设计师可以从其他设计师的作品中汲取灵感,创造出更具创新性的作品。
如何采集网站源码?
- 使用浏览器开发者工具:
- 打开Chrome、Firefox或其他支持开发者工具的浏览器。
- 在浏览器的地址栏输入网址,然后按下F12键打开开发者工具。
- 在开发者工具界面中选择“元素”选项卡,即可看到当前页面的HTML结构。
- 如果需要查看CSS样式,可以在开发者工具中切换到“网络”标签,点击“资源”,选择相应的CSS文件进行查看。
- 使用在线工具:
- 有一些免费的在线工具可以帮助你直接提取网站的源码。WebPageTest 就是一个非常流行的工具,它不仅能够抓取源码,还能对网站的性能进行全面测试。
- 手动编写脚本:
对于高级用户来说,可以使用Python、Ruby等编程语言编写脚本来自动化地爬取和分析网站源码,这种方法适用于大规模的数据收集和分析。
图片来源于网络,如有侵权联系删除
案例分析——某知名新闻网站
为了更好地理解网站源码的重要性,让我们以一家知名的新闻网站为例进行分析。
假设我们要采集的是《纽约时报》的某个新闻报道页面,我们需要访问该页面并在浏览器中打开开发者工具,通过观察HTML结构,我们可以发现以下特点:
- 页面顶部有一个导航栏,包含多个链接和一些图标。
- 正文部分使用了大量的段落和列表来组织文章内容。
- 图片和其他多媒体元素被嵌入到HTML中,并通过CSS进行样式化。
- JavaScript脚本负责处理交互功能,如滚动动画、弹出窗口等。
通过对这些元素的深入分析,我们可以了解到《纽约时报》的设计师是如何巧妙地运用HTML5、CSS3等技术来实现美观且实用的用户体验的。
注意事项
在进行网站源码采集时,请务必遵守相关法律法规和道德准则,不要侵犯版权或未经授权访问敏感信息,也要尊重隐私权,避免泄露用户的个人信息。
图片来源于网络,如有侵权联系删除
由于不同版本的浏览器可能会产生不同的渲染结果,因此在分析源码时应尽量使用最新的版本以确保准确性。
采集网站源码是一项有趣且富有挑战性的任务,通过深入研究这些代码,我们可以更好地理解现代网页技术的奥秘,并为自己的项目带来更多的灵感和创新点子,让我们一起探索这个充满未知的世界吧!
标签: #采集网站源码
评论列表